
NewsCenter1 staff reported on a devastating fire engulfed the Dakota Mill and Grain Elevator on Park Avenue in Philip, South Dakota, early this morning, prompting a large-scale emergency response from multiple agencies across three counties. The blaze, which began shortly after 4 a.m., resulted in the closure of Highway 73 through Philip and local access from Interstate 90.
Firefighters quickly established a safety perimeter as the flames spread to a nearby grass field, threatening residential properties. Jerome Harvey, Pennington County Fire Administrator, praised the Philip Fire Department's effective action plan and rapid response in containing the fire.
The grain elevator has been declared a total loss, with firefighters opting to let it burn out while focusing their efforts on protecting surrounding structures and preventing further spread. No injuries have been reported, and officials continue to monitor the situation closely.
